Tony Pulis is desperate to tie Ryan Shawcross to a new long-term deal before a "top-four club" comes calling.
What Stoke want to avoid at all costs is allowing the 25-year-old's contract to enter its final year. Pulis said: "We would hope that's not the case, especially with Ryan, which is why we're talking to him now, to get it done. "You hope it gets sorted out nice and quickly, but we recognise and realise there is still a lot of time for it to be done, not just weeks and months."
